This is a superb specimen from one of the most storied and well known districts in Colorado. The pegmatites near the Lake George area of Colorado have produced what most collectors and dealers consider to be the finest Amazonite specimens from the standpoint of superb color, top quality, wonderful display specimens and excellent associations. This particular specimen has no Amazonite, but it is a wonderful display piece featuring wonderful, sharp, lustrous, golden-black "blades" of Goethite forming a beautiful crystallized "spray" The reverse side of the specimen shows an unusual, but very distinct "cast" after what is most likely Quartz. Crystallized specimens like this are few and far between from Colorado. Ex. Brian Kosnar Collection.
